What college students need to know about Imposter Syndrome

Imposter Syndrome is a psychological pattern in which individuals doubt their achievements and fear being exposed as a fraud. Individuals with imposter syndrome may experience feelings of incompetence, self-doubt, and anxiety.

Work Life-Balance and Burnout in College Students

Students are equally at risk for burnout. Developing a healthy work-life balance has been found to reduce burnout among undergraduates. Students with symptoms of burnout may exhibit a lack of motivation, exhaustion, and poor academic performance. Many college students attribute their feelings of burnout to their overbearing course load.  Other students reported a lack of motivation, family issues, financial burdens, work, or problems with a professor.
